In today’s fast-paced DevOps environment, QA must scale alongside software development. AI testing is transforming quality assurance by enhancing speed, accuracy, and adaptability in testing pipelines. Modern AI testing tools empower QA teams to identify defects early, optimize workflows, and maintain consistency through intelligent automation.

AI in Software Testing and QA

Artificial Intelligence in QA leverages ML, NLP, and pattern recognition to automate the test lifecycle. Unlike traditional scripted automation, AI adapts to changes, learns from historical data, and optimizes testing over time. Core capabilities of AI testing tools include:

  • Smart Test Case Creation: Automatically generate test cases from requirements, user stories, or historical data to ensure comprehensive coverage.
  • Self-Healing Automation: Scripts adapt automatically to UI changes, reducing manual maintenance and improving reliability.
  • Error Prediction & Estimation: Identify areas prone to defects using AI insights, enabling proactive quality management.
  • Natural Language Test Authoring: Use simple language to write test steps, making test creation faster and accessible to non-technical stakeholders.
  • Impact-Focused Testing: Prioritize testing based on risk assessment, past failures, or usage patterns.
  • Visual Testing & Recognition: Detect visual anomalies across different browsers, devices, and resolutions.

Differences Between Traditional and AI-Centric Automation

Traditional automation relies on predefined scripts and manual updates, limiting adaptability to changing applications. AI-centric automation, on the other hand, learns from data, adapts to changes, and optimizes testing with intelligent, self-healing capabilities.

FeatureTraditional AutomationAI-Centric Automation
Test GenerationScript-based, manualData-driven, automatic
AdaptabilityLow, requires manual updatesHigh, self-healing scripts
Test CoverageLimited to predefined scenariosBroad, includes edge cases
Error HandlingManual analysisAI-driven root cause analysis
ScalabilityModerateEasily scalable to large test suites

Benefits of AI Testing

AI testing enhances QA processes by making them faster, more reliable, and adaptable to modern software development needs. These benefits allow teams to deliver higher-quality products while reducing manual effort.

1. Speed and Productivity

  • Automates repetitive or complex test cases.
  • Quickly prioritizes high-risk areas using predictive analysis.
  • Enables parallel test execution across multiple platforms for faster delivery.

2. Reliability and Accuracy

  • Reduces human error in test execution and analysis.
  • Detects anomalies that may go unnoticed by manual QA.
  • Ensures test continuity with self-healing scripts that adapt to changes.

3. Improved Coverage and Insights

  • Generates a diverse suite of test cases for edge scenarios.
  • Provides predictive insights to anticipate potential failures.
  • Performs detailed root cause analysis for faster defect resolution.

4. Adaptability and Scalability

  • Continuously learns from each test cycle to improve performance.
  • Adjusts to application changes, environment variations, and user behavior.
  • Scales efficiently to handle complex applications and large data volumes.

AI Testing Tools to Consider

AI testing tools help QA teams automate intelligently, reduce maintenance overhead, and scale across multiple platforms. The right tools combine AI, NLP, and cloud capabilities for effective testing.

1. LambdaTest KaneA

LambdaTest KaneAI is a GenAI-native testing agent designed to simplify AI testing:

  • Generate intelligent tests with NLP instructions.
  • Plan and automate test steps using high-level objectives.
  • Export tests in multiple languages and frameworks.
  • Express complex assertions naturally.
  • Test APIs alongside UI for full coverage.
  • Execute tests across 3000+ browsers, OS, and device combinations.

2. TestCraft

  • No-code platform using AI for regression testing.
  • Self-healing automation to adapt to UI changes.
  • Visual drag-and-drop test creation for DevOps teams.

3. ACCELQ

  • Zero-code automation combining AI and NLP.
  • Model-based testing and CI/CD integration.
  • Supports enterprise apps like Salesforce, SAP, and Pega.

4. Testim (by Tricentis)

  • ML-based test generation, execution, and maintenance.
  • AI-driven locators adapt to UI changes.
  • Supports parallel execution and CI/CD integration.

5. Functionize

  • NLP and AI-driven dynamic test generation.
  • Visual testing with screenshot comparison and anomaly detection.
  • Cloud-scale automation for enterprise teams.

Challenges in AI Testing Adoption

Adopting AI testing comes with challenges that teams must address for effective implementation. Understanding these hurdles helps in planning training, data management, and tool integration.

  • Data Dependency: High-quality labeled data is essential.
  • Learning Curve: QA teams must adapt to AI-based systems.
  • Transparency: AI decisions can feel like a black box.
  • Tool Integration: Compatibility with existing pipelines and CI/CD.
  • Skill Gap: Teams may need training to interpret AI insights.
  • Cost Concerns: Licensing and execution costs can be higher initially.
  • Domain Adaptation: Generic AI models may need custom training.

Conclusion

AI testing is essential for faster, more reliable software delivery. With AI testing tools like KaneAI, teams can automate smarter, catch defects earlier, and scale QA without compromising quality. KaneAI simplifies complex testing workflows, enabling teams to test smarter, faster, and across multiple platforms with confidence.

Share.
Leave A Reply

Exit mobile version